《一》初衷:介绍ActiveMQ的监控,便于之后温故1. 搭建建议自己clone github https://github.com/apache/activemq 下来,然后编译,打包,方便以后进行改造网上很多关于之类的demo,本文不再赘述,详情可参考:2. 监控管理一般,公司都希望对一些数据,程序监控,才能上生产,而ActiveMQ的监控无非是如下几部分:1)监控硬件物理
1 import java.io.IOException; 2 import java.util.HashMap; 3 import java.util.Map; 4 5 import com.ibm.mq.MQC; 6 import com.ibm.mq.MQEnvironment; 7 import com.ibm.mq.MQException
转载 1月前
18阅读
自从微信出了这个消息撤回功能小编我都已经快被折磨死了,小编本来就是个好奇心比较重的人,微信出了这个功能之后小编感觉身体一天不如一天了,每次看着女神发来的信息又撤回,可谓是心里痒痒啊。所以小编就写了一个微信消息撤回捕捉器,下面就让小编教你怎么摆脱单身逆袭白富美1,模块介绍首先的话要实现消息撤回捕捉得用到python上一个十分强大的库:itchat。如果大家没有使用过的话小编就来介绍一下:Projec
@RabbitListener用于在Spring Boot应用程序中创建消费者端接收和处理消息的方法。它是基于Spring AMQP和RabbitMQ实现的,可以用于消费者端消费RabbitMQ队列中的消息。具体来说,@RabbitListener的作用是:声明该方法是一个RabbitMQ消息监听器,用于接收指定队列中的消息。自动创建和配置一个RabbitMQ连接工厂,并绑定到指定的队列。自动创建
# Redis 消息监听 ## 简介 Redis 是一种高性能的键值存储系统,常用于缓存、队列等场景。消息监听是 Redis 提供的一种功能,可以实时监听特定的消息,当消息到达时触发相应的操作。本文将介绍 Redis 消息监听的原理、用法和相关的代码示例。 ## 原理 Redis 消息监听是通过订阅与发布(Pub/Sub)模式实现的。在 Redis 中,可以通过 `SUBSCRIBE` 命
原创 7月前
170阅读
# 监听消息API>[info] 本章节将会对所有可以监听消息类型中的API进行介绍。*****# 信息携带者API首先值得一提的是,在`监听消息`章节中的 `1.2.3-BETA` 版本追加更新中我提到了`参数携带者` 的概念,简单来讲,参数携带者就是指携带了部分有具体含义的数据,其原理即接口的实现,十分好理解。因此我将会在介绍监听消息中的API之前,先介绍一下截至到`1.3.5-BET
x young generation 技术随笔 随笔:IT探索之路 博客园我的首页写博客私信我闪存我关注 后台管理 kafka监听出现的问题,解决和剖析 问题如下: kafka为什么监听不到数据 kafka为什么会有重复数据发送 kafka数据重复如何解决 为什么kafka会出现俩个消费端都可以消费问题 kafka监听配置文件一. 解决问题一(kafka监听不到数据)首先kafka监听不得到数据,
消息队列1. 概念消息队列是消息请求的队列,是承载消息请求的队列 在实际应用场景中,有队列,发送者和接收者 基本的工作原理是:发送者向指定的队列发送消息,该队列让消息入栈,然后当接收者监听指定的队列时,就会接收到来自发送者的消息。2. 简单实现方法消息队列在后端十分有用:应用解除耦合:每次只用一个简单的方法,不需要和其他接口打交道处理异步任务:发送者发布消息后就不用再管了,接受者需要接收消息就可以
 一、利用Python脚本完成RabbitMQ消息发送和接受: 原理和思想:1、利用python语言强大的模块pika,来实现自动发送消息和接受消息;2、MQ集群有两台内存节点,第一个内存节点用于发送消息的节点,第二个内存节点用于接受消息的节点;因为MQ集群的消息同步特性,发送消息到node1,接受消息到node23、此demo程序的用途除了验证消息的发送和接受之外,还有监控M
Redis stream 是 Redis 5 引入的一种新的数据结构,它是一个高性能、高可靠性的消息队列,主要用于异步消息处理和流式数据处理。在此之前,想要使用 Redis 实现消息队列,通常可以使用例如:列表,有序集合、发布与订阅 3 种数据结构。但是 stream 相比它们具有以下的优势:支持范围查找:内置的索引功能,可以通过索引来对消息进行范围查找支持阻塞操作:避免低效的反复轮询查找消息支持
一个任务监听器被用来执行自定义的Java逻辑或一个任务相关事件发生的表达式。任务监听器只能作为用户任务的子元素添加到流程定义中。请注意,由于任务侦听器是Flowable特定的构造,因此这也必须作为BPMN 2.0扩展元素的子元素和可流动的名称空间发生。<userTask id="myTask" name="My Task" > <extensionElements> &lt
任何应用功能再强大、性能再优越,如果没有与之匹配的监控,那么一切都是虚无缥缈的。监控不仅可以为应用提供运行时的数据作为依据参考,还可以迅速定位问题,提供预防及告警等功能, 很大程度上增强了整体服务的鲁棒性。目前的Kafka监控产品有很多, 比如Kafka Manager、Kafka Eagle、Kafka Monitor、Kafka Offset Monitor、Kafka Web Console
RabbitMq消息丢失原因及其解决方案一、RabbitMQ消息丢失原因我们首先了解下一条消息从生产到消费的整个流程如下:生产-->MQ Broker --> 消费。所以这三个环节都有丢失消息的可能。1.1、生产者丢失消息生产者将数据发送到rabbitmq的时候,可能因为网络问题导致数据就在半路给搞丢了。1.使用事务(性能差) RabbitMQ 客户端中与事务机制相关的方法有三个: c
业务场景用户触发某种行为动作,根据行为类型,分别执行延迟30s处理数据动作,和立即处理数据重做两种业务思路方案一:Redis key监听器,但是考虑实际key数量,放弃该方式 方案二:方案RabbitMQ延迟队列实现,程序同时监听两种队列即可,简单方便踩坑记录因为不熟悉RabbitMQ相关配置,导致很多奇奇怪怪的问题,特此记录消费者篇一、需要手动确认ACK + 动态设置消费者上限理由:手动ACK是
Android09sd卡状态监听1.买个收音机public class SDCardStatusReceiver extends BroadcastReceiver2.装电池 3.调频道 ,意图过滤器 </receiver>4.逻辑@Override public void onReceive(Context context, Intent intent) {
概述  在开发中,我们经常要考虑一些问题,对敏感词进行过滤,用户是否已经登录,是否需要对他的请求进行拦截,或者领导问现在在线人数有多少人?我们如何实现这些功能哪 @WebFilterpackage com.xmlxy.firstspringbootproject; import org.slf4j.Logger; import org.slf4j.LoggerFactory; im
kafka生产者属性参数含义acks发出消息持久化机制参数,它有下面几个属性 “all”, “-1”, “0”, “1” 默认值是all(all和-1是一样的) (1)acks=0:表示producer不需要等待任何broker确认收到消息的回复,就可以继续发送下一条消息。性能最高,但是最容易丢消息。(2)acks=1: 至少要等待leader已经成功将数据写入本地log,但是不需要等待所有fol
# 如何实现Python监听网页消息 ## 一、整体流程 ```mermaid journey title Python监听网页消息流程图 section 开发流程 开始 --> 学习基本概念: "学习HTTP协议、服务器、客户端等基本概念" 学习基本概念 --> 编写Python程序: "编写Python程序实现监听网页消息"
原创 4月前
98阅读
## 监听 Redis 消息的 Java 实现 在分布式系统中,消息队列是一种常见的通信方式,能够实现不同服务之间的解耦和异步通信。而 Redis 是一种支持发布/订阅模式的消息中间件,可以方便地实现消息的发布和订阅。本文将介绍如何使用 Java 监听 Redis 消息,并提供相应的代码示例。 ### Redis 发布/订阅模式 Redis 的发布/订阅模式是一种消息通信模式,其中消息发布者
原创 7月前
59阅读
# 监听 Redis 消息 ## 概述 在开发中,我们经常需要实时获取 Redis 中的数据变化并做相应处理。为了实现这一功能,我们可以使用 Redis 的发布订阅(Pub/Sub)机制来监听 Redis 消息。本文将介绍如何在 Java 中监听 Redis 消息,并提供相应的代码示例。 ## Redis 发布订阅机制 Redis 提供了发布订阅机制,可以让我们将消息发送到特定的频道(chan
原创 11月前
37阅读
  • 1
  • 2
  • 3
  • 4
  • 5